Bursledon to University (Birmingham) by train

A train trip from Bursledon to University (Birmingham) takes about 4hrs 46 mins on average, covering roughly 111 miles (179 kilometres). With around 16 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£37.00,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Bursledon to University (Birmingham) start from as little as £37.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Bursledon to University (Birmingham) start from £78.60 one way, or £112.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bursledon to University (Birmingham) are available for £113.40 one way, or £226.70 return

Facilities at Bursledon Station

Bursledon Station may be compact, but it hosts essential facilities for your travel needs. Although there is no staffed ticket office, ticket machines are available to collect pre-purchased tickets or buy new ones. These machines are user-friendly and cater to travelers with accessibility needs, offering discounts for those with a Disabled Persons Railcard. The station does not have a waiting room or refreshment facilities, and you won't find toilets or baby changing areas here.

For those needing assistance, Bursledon has help points and departure screens with announcements. However, there is no staff assistance available on-site, so it's advisable to plan ahead if you require help. Finally, bicycle storage facilities with six available spaces cater to cyclists, though there are no options for cycle hire.

Onward Travel and Connections

Bursledon Station provides links to various modes of transportation. There is a rail replacement bus service available when needed, with stops conveniently located on A27/Bridge Road. For further travel options, downloadable materials are available here to help plan your journey. While accessible taxis aren't on hand at the station, nearby bus stops provide routes throughout Hampshire and beyond.

Facilities and Amenities

University (Birmingham) Station is equipped with a host of conveniences designed to facilitate smooth travel. The ticket office operates from 07:00 to 20:00 on weekdays, slightly shorter on weekends, ensuring ample opportunity to purchase tickets. For added convenience, there are ticket machines available that can also handle ticket collections for purchases made online. If you need any assistance, station staff is on hand during the ticket office hours, and customer help points are strategically placed to assist you further.

Accessibility is a top priority, with step-free access to all platforms, accessible ticket machines, and ramp access for trains. While luggage storage isn't available, there's ample seating and waiting areas for those looking to relax before departure. Plus, national key toilets ensure that facilities are accessible for all, with staff on hand to provide RADAR keys if needed.

Transport Connections

Transporting you to your next destination is seamless with well-coordinated rail replacement services departing from nearby bus stops on New Fosse Way. For more personalized travel, taxicab companies like UNI Station BBs and TOA operate locally, providing an easy transfer from the station to any nearby location. If buses are your preferred mode of onward travel, the station provides printable information to plan your journey effortlessly.
